Adium 1.4 beta with Twitter support

Submitted by Dorah on May 18, 2009 – 9:30 AM11 Comments, with 5,003 views

Adium is a popular free instant messaging client for Mac OS X that supports multiple protocols through diferent libraries. What Adium isn’t, however, is a Twitter client. That’s about to change, starting with Adium’s version 1.4, with a sophisticated Twitter functionality integrated into Adium. The integration is accomplished using MGTwitterEngine, a library used to communicate with the Twitter API. While the Twitter service won’t initially be as full-featured as TweetDeck or Tweetie, it sounds like a great first attempt at replicating the basic Twitter functionality in an IM client. Major Changes

  • Requires Mac OS X 10.5 or later
  • Added Twitter
  • Added IRC
  • Greatly improved group chats and group chat bookmarks
  • Updated to libpurple 2.6.0

Twitter

  • Timeline messages appear in a group chat, direct messages as a one-on-one chat with a contact.
  • Adding and removing contact list buddies follows and unfollows them, respectively.
  • Can customize profile settings (name, location, etc.) from the account edit window.
  • Settings to customize: Update interval, Adium status updating, retweet links, and contact display in the contact list.
  • Getting info on a Twitter contact displays all of their information and their latest 20 tweets.
  • “Reply to a Tweet” window allows for pasting twitter.com URLs to easily respond to a tweet.
  • Also includes support for Laconi.ca servers, such as Identi.ca
